Ocean Freight Export Specialist

Thailand DHL Data Not Available*
Job Description

The Ocean Freight Export Specialist at DHL in Thailand is responsible for managing and coordinating ocean freight export operations. Candidates are expected to have strong knowledge of international shipping regulations, excellent organizational skills, and the ability to handle multiple tasks efficiently. Proficiency in logistics software and communication skills are essential. The role involves liaising with clients, carriers, and internal teams to ensure timely and cost-effective delivery of goods.

Company Info

DHL is a global leader in the logistics industry, providing international express deliveries, global freight forwarding by air, sea, road, and rail, warehousing solutions from packaging, to repairs, to storage, and mail deliveries worldwide. With a presence in over 220 countries and territories, DHL connects people and businesses securely and reliably, enabling global trade and commerce. The company is committed to sustainability and innovation, continually enhancing its services to meet the evolving needs of its customers.

Destination Guide

Thailand, known for its stunning islands, offers a vibrant culture and diverse job opportunities, especially in tourism, hospitality, and logistics. The lifestyle is relaxed, with a rich cultural heritage and delicious cuisine. Expats often find Thailand welcoming, with a relatively low cost of living. The visa process can vary, but work permits are necessary for employment. Relocation is generally straightforward, with many resources available for finding accommodation and settling in. The country's warm climate and beautiful landscapes make it an attractive destination for both work and leisure.
